US Cyber Safety Review Board on the 2023 Microsoft Exchange Hack

Schneier on Security

US Cyber Safety Review Board released a report on the summer 2023 hack of Microsoft Exchange by China. It was a serious attack by the Chinese government that accessed the emails of senior U.S. government officials. From the executive summary: The Board finds that this intrusion was preventable and should never have occurred.

Three Top Russian Cybercrime Forums Hacked

Krebs on Security

Over the past few weeks, three of the longest running and most venerated Russian-language online forums serving thousands of experienced cybercriminals have been hacked. A note posted by a Verified forum administrator concerning the hack of its registrar in January. The forum was hacked through the domain registrar.
